Output 268660e2185abc4a7d1b07702d230ed6d6c60ef6ffdeb3338d801eee0a53cb30:1

value
17629611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dcf2d6b499c789de8b6a86674a6839521360c2 OP_EQUAL
address
3MYyEwwRRyjSbG9CftR1nmJvukZZCibBrf
transaction
268660e2185abc4a7d1b07702d230ed6d6c60ef6ffdeb3338d801eee0a53cb30
spent
true